The Mandate for Precision Execution

In the world of high-stakes trading, execution is a defining factor that separates professional operators from the crowd. Sophisticated participants demand a method that gives them direct control over their large-scale transactions. The Request for Quote, or RFQ, system is the mechanism that meets this need.

It is a communications channel where a trader can solicit competitive, private bids and offers from a select group of market makers for a specified quantity of an asset. This process is designed for substantial trades, often called block trades, where transacting on a public order book would cause significant price dislocation, known as slippage.

Markets today are a complex web of liquidity pools spread across numerous exchanges and private venues. For a standard small order, the public central limit order book (CLOB) provides an efficient matching service. When a significant order is placed on the CLOB, it can consume all available liquidity at the best prices, moving through progressively worse price levels and resulting in a poor average entry or exit price for the trader.

The order’s presence on the public book also signals the trader’s intentions to the entire market, inviting adverse price movements from competing participants. The RFQ process circulates the request discreetly among designated liquidity providers, shielding the order from public view and minimizing its market impact.

A core benefit of the RFQ process is its capacity to facilitate the electronic execution of multi-leg and hedged options strategies at a single, unified price, which substantially mitigates the risk associated with executing each leg separately.

The system is particularly vital in markets with a vast number of instruments, such as options, or in developing markets where on-screen liquidity may be thin. A trader can use an RFQ to generate a market in an otherwise illiquid instrument, effectively summoning liquidity on demand. For complex derivatives strategies involving multiple options contracts, the RFQ mechanism is indispensable. It permits traders to request a single price for the entire package, such as a vertical spread or a zero-cost collar.

This ability to transact a multi-leg structure as one unit removes the “leg risk” ▴ the danger that the prices of the individual components will move unfavorably during the time it takes to execute each part of the trade sequentially. The result is a clean, precise execution at a known price, a hallmark of professional risk management.

Sourcing Block Liquidity with Minimal Slippage

Executing a large order in any asset, be it equities or digital assets, presents a significant challenge. A substantial market order on a public exchange telegraphs your intent and can trigger a cascade of reactions that drive the price away from you. The RFQ process is the strategic alternative for placing these block trades. It operates as a private negotiation, contained within a circle of trusted, high-volume market makers who are equipped to handle institutional size.

The procedure is direct and methodical, designed for clarity and control:

  1. Construct the Request A trader initiates the process by specifying the instrument and the exact size of the intended trade. For instance, a request might be for a price on 500 BTC or 100,000 shares of a particular stock. The trader does not need to specify a direction (buy or sell) at this stage, maintaining informational discipline.
  2. Select Liquidity Providers The request is sent to a curated list of market makers. These are firms with whom the trader or their platform has a relationship, chosen for their reliability and competitive pricing. This targeted dissemination is a key element of the system’s discretion.
  3. Receive Competitive Quotes The selected market makers respond with their firm bid and ask prices for the specified size. This competitive dynamic is central to the process. Each market maker knows they are bidding against others, which incentivizes them to provide their best possible price to win the order flow.
  4. Execute with Confidence The trader reviews the returned quotes and can choose to act on the most favorable one. The trade is then settled directly between the two parties, away from the public order book. The entire process, from request to execution, can happen in seconds, combining the flexibility of a negotiated trade with the speed of electronic systems.

Executing Complex Options Structures with Precision

The true power of the RFQ system becomes apparent when dealing with multi-leg options strategies. These trades, which form the bedrock of sophisticated risk management and speculative positioning, require simultaneous execution of multiple contracts. The RFQ mechanism is purpose-built for this task, allowing a trader to request a single net price for an entire options structure.

Case Study the Zero-Cost Collar

A common institutional strategy is the zero-cost collar, used to protect a large underlying stock position from a downturn. This involves selling a call option to finance the purchase of a put option. The goal is to structure the trade so the premium received from the call perfectly offsets the premium paid for the put.

Attempting to execute this on a public exchange means placing two separate orders, with the risk that the prices of one or both options will shift before the second leg is filled. An RFQ for the collar requests a single price for the combined structure, guaranteeing the “zero-cost” outcome from the outset.

Pricing Volatility Spreads

Consider a calendar spread, where a trader buys a long-dated option and sells a short-dated option of the same strike price to trade on differences in time decay. The profitability of this position depends entirely on the net price paid for the spread. An RFQ allows the trader to present this two-part structure to market makers as a single item. The responding quotes are for the net debit or credit of the entire spread, providing a firm, executable price that locks in the intended position without the risk of the two legs moving apart during execution.

Achieving Price Improvement through Competition

A significant, measurable benefit of the RFQ system is the phenomenon of price improvement. This occurs when a trade is executed at a price superior to the National Best Bid and Offer (NBBO), which is the best available bid and ask price displayed on public exchanges. Because RFQs invite competition for large orders, market makers are often willing to offer prices inside the public spread to secure the business.

For a trader placing an order to buy 1,000 shares of a stock quoted at $25.30, an execution at $25.29 via an RFQ results in a $0.01 per share price improvement, translating to a direct saving of $10.00 on the transaction.

This dynamic is a function of how liquidity operates. Not all available liquidity is publicly displayed. Many institutional players keep their orders “dark” to avoid revealing their hand. RFQ systems tap into this deeper pool of liquidity.

A market maker, confident in their own inventory and models, can offer a tighter spread for a guaranteed block trade than what they might display on a public screen. This competitive environment ensures that traders consistently receive prices at or better than the prevailing public market, a critical component of optimizing a portfolio’s cost basis over time.

Beyond Single Trades a Programmatic Approach

For investment managers and large-scale traders, portfolio management is a continuous process of adjustment and optimization. The RFQ system is the industrial-grade tool for these activities. Consider the quarterly rebalancing of a large, diversified portfolio. This might involve selling tens of millions of dollars of certain assets and buying similar amounts of others.

Executing such a large-scale shift through public markets would be disruptive and costly. Using a series of RFQs allows a manager to privately source liquidity for each block, ensuring the rebalancing is completed with minimal price impact and maximum efficiency. This same principle applies to treasury management, where a firm might need to convert substantial digital asset holdings to fiat currency. An RFQ provides a direct, auditable, and low-slippage channel for such conversions.

RFQ as a Source of Market Intelligence

The RFQ process yields more than just efficient execution; it is a powerful tool for price discovery and market analysis. The quotes received from market makers are live, actionable data points that reveal the true depth of liquidity for a specific asset at a specific size. The speed and competitiveness of the responses can signal the health of a market. Tight spreads and quick replies from multiple market makers indicate a robust and liquid environment.

Conversely, wide spreads or hesitant responses can be an early warning of liquidity drying up. A sophisticated trader uses this information as a real-time sentiment gauge. By periodically sending out RFQs for key instruments, they can build a dynamic map of market conditions, informing their broader strategic decisions.

Managing the Risks of Sophisticated Execution

The use of professional-grade tools comes with a responsibility to manage the associated risks. While RFQ systems on major exchanges are anonymous, direct or over-the-counter RFQ platforms require careful counterparty management. The primary risk is counterparty risk ▴ the danger that the other side of the trade will fail to settle. Therefore, a critical part of an institutional RFQ strategy is building a network of trusted, well-capitalized market makers.

This is a deliberate process of due diligence and relationship building. Operational security is also paramount. The process of requesting quotes, especially if it reveals a consistent pattern of activity, is sensitive information. Professional trading desks maintain strict internal controls to protect the integrity of their execution strategy, ensuring that the informational advantages of using RFQ are preserved.
